diff options
| author | Yuki Okushi <jtitor@2k36.org> | 2021-06-04 13:42:54 +0900 |
|---|---|---|
| committer | GitHub <noreply@github.com> | 2021-06-04 13:42:54 +0900 |
| commit | 36f1ed6de2266a6304dda286f955b470d3264b9c (patch) | |
| tree | 7aa6ab88b2ede817f98c4220050f0ccdd524b780 /compiler/rustc_llvm/llvm-wrapper/RustWrapper.cpp | |
| parent | df9ea79fc75335214ac67b39378352c7d252d23d (diff) | |
| parent | 312f9644784f81cb622f6198756afd2843d7d512 (diff) | |
| download | rust-36f1ed6de2266a6304dda286f955b470d3264b9c.tar.gz rust-36f1ed6de2266a6304dda286f955b470d3264b9c.zip | |
Rollup merge of #85850 - bjorn3:less_feature_gates, r=jyn514
Remove unused feature gates The first commit removes a usage of a feature gate, but I don't expect it to be controversial as the feature gate was only used to workaround a limitation of rust in the past. (closures never being `Clone`) The second commit uses `#[allow_internal_unstable]` to avoid leaking the `trusted_step` feature gate usage from inside the index newtype macro. It didn't work for the `min_specialization` feature gate though. The third commit removes (almost) all feature gates from the compiler that weren't used anyway.
Diffstat (limited to 'compiler/rustc_llvm/llvm-wrapper/RustWrapper.cpp')
0 files changed, 0 insertions, 0 deletions
